Christmas Street and Quay Street
Friday 31 October 2025 from 8am to 4pm
Description of work and disruption
We need to close Christmas Street again so we can resurface it. A section of Quay Street, where it meets Christmas Street, will also be closed.
The work will take place on Friday 31 October between 8am and 4pm.
Access for pedestrians and cyclists
Access for pedestrians and cyclists is being maintained but please dismount from your bike.
Access for motor vehicles
A diversion will be in place for drivers.
You can access Small Street via Colston Avenue and Colston Avenue South.
To access the other end of Quay Street you will need to travel via Bridewell Street, which will be two-way during the resurfacing works.
Access for buses
Services that use Christmas Street – including the 71, 1, 2, 2a, 9, 41, 42, 43, 44, 45, 6, 7, 16 and 5 – will continue east along Lewins Mead, turn around on the St James Barton Roundabout (Bearpit) then turn left in to Bridewell Street to pick up their normal route along Nelson Street.
Services that usually stop at Nelson Street B5 will stop at Nelson Street B3 outside The Island community arts venue and event space.
